{ "id": "1104.1874", "version": "v1", "published": "2011-04-11T08:05:48.000Z", "updated": "2011-04-11T08:05:48.000Z", "title": "Heat kernel and the rate of mixing for compact extensions of expanding maps", "authors": [ "Frédéric Naud" ], "categories": [ "math.DS" ], "abstract": "We consider skew extensions of expanding maps by compact Lie groups. For a class of natural invariant measures, we prove an explicit lower bound on the rate of (exponential) mixing involving topological pressure. Proof uses representation theory and some elliptic pde estimates.", "revisions": [ { "version": "v1", "updated": "2011-04-11T08:05:48.000Z" } ], "analyses": { "keywords": [ "expanding maps", "compact extensions", "heat kernel", "compact lie groups", "elliptic pde estimates" ], "note": { "typesetting": "TeX", "pages": 0, "language": "en", "license": "arXiv", "status": "editable", "adsabs": "2011arXiv1104.1874N" } } }
